23. Rebecca Paris Driver
Rebecca Paris Driver was my great-great grandmother, and mother of Elizabeth Driscoll Hopgood, who married Alfred Strutt.
Her husband was Thomas Hopgood. However, I searched the years 1842-1854 at the FRS, but wasn't able to find a marriage certificate for them.
According to her birth certificate, Elizabeth Driscoll Hopgood was born on 3 November 1854 at 4 Causeway, Limehouse in the registration district of Stepney in the County of Middlesex. It gives her father as Thomas Hopgood, Hatter and her mother as Rebecca Paris Hopgood, formerly Driver. She was the informant, and made her mark, indicating that she could not write.
Many thanks to Gavin Grace for giving me the following information about other children of Thomas and Rebecca Hopgood. According to him, there was a Rebecca Isabella Hopgood who had an older brother Thomas and a younger brother Charles. Her parents were Thomas Hopgood and Rebecca Driver.
Rebecca Isabella's birth certificate has the following info.
b 18 February 1860, 20 James Street, Limehouse, to Thomas (Hatter -
Journeyman) and Rebecca (nee Driver)
Her marriage certificate has following info.
6 December 1885 at St Thomas Church, Stepney, Thomas Cox (33) m Rebecca
Isabella Hopgood (25) of 4 Palmer St, father Thomas Hopgood, Hatter.
